When would you need to use one? There are many objects we only need one of: thread pools, caches, dialog boxes, objects that handle preferences and registry settings, objects used for logging, and objects that act as device drivers to devices like printers and graphic cards. For many of these types of object if we were to intantiate more than one we would run intol all sorts of problems like incorrect program behavior or overuse of resources

Regarding the usage of synchronization it is definitly expensive and the only time syncrhonization is relevant is for the first time or the unique instatiation once instantiated we have no further need to synchronize again. After the first time through, syncrhonization is totally unneeded overhead :(
